Tactic 1: Dollar-Cost Averaging
Dollar-cost averaging involves investing a fixed amount of money at regular intervals, regardless of market conditions. This technique reduces the impact of market fluctuations, ensuring you’re always investing, even in turbulent times.
Tactic 2: Diversification
Diversification is crucial for minimizing risk. By spreading your investments across various asset classes, sectors, and geographic regions, you can reduce your exposure to market volatility.
